Default 400 running bad when it warms up

So I might be getting a sweet deal on a friend's 400 if I can figure out the problem with it. If this is a common problem and is discussed elsewhere, if someone can link me, or give me the name of the problem, I'll be more than happy to search it.

It's a 92 400, had the motor swapped with a lower mileage JDM engine. Ran fine until the week before my friend got it. Since it's been acting up, the alternator, distributor caps, rotor buttons, plugs, wires, and battery have been replaced.

He said what it's doing is it starts up perfect and runs until the engine warms up, then he said you can hear the fuel pump get louder, and quieter, then it spark knocks and cuts off, or if you cut it off. Also says it won't crank until the car cools back off. He said he has a friend that's pretty good with the Toyotas and Lexus cars and did an ECU bypass on it, and it still acts funny, so he thinks pretty much it is the fuel pressure regulator.

If anyone can shed some light I'll be more than happy to take the help, or ask some ?s to help get some details ironed out.
